> I'm wondering how sensitive hoststated is to the certificate (might
> "check https digest" fail because the server certificate and the name
> I'm asking for don't match?), or could it be that hoststated computes
> the https digest before the html output is decrypted?
> 
Hoststated doesn't check certificates and computes the digest after the
output is decrypted (it wouldn't be a static digest otherwise !).
It could be that your real server is too slow to respond to hoststated
and that the digest is done on incomplete data, please run hoststated
with "-dv" to verify this assumption.
